Big Brother 3, August 24: Jason's Big Decisionby David Bloomberg -- 08/24/2002
View Printable version of this article This episode begins with the reactions of the remaining houseguests to Chiara's ouster on Thursday. Amy says she feels like a home-wrecker, but it's a game, and the game is not Love Connection! She further says she feels like she's the wicked witch of the South, and she's miserable. She has to pretend that she cares because the others are upset, but she doesn't. It's a game, not death. "She'll see her little boyfriend again in a couple weeks." Lisa says it killed her when Chiara asked, as she was leaving, why Lisa hadn't voted against Roddy instead. But later she says she has mixed emotions, because Chiara had really hurt her earlier. But she thinks the game might be turning her into a bad person. She listened to Danielle instead of herself. As for Danielle, she will miss Chiara a lot. She feels like crap. And what makes it worse is that she had Roddy by the balls and could have changed the vote, but she had compassion for Amy. It's nothing personal, just doing business - she did what she had to do, even though she didn't like it. Roddy says the moment he saw Chiara leave, it really hit him. Also, she left behind her security blanket from childhood for him, which he says showed a lot in just one gesture. Danielle ends the segment with a slight change from her usual quote, saying, "four down and one friend, five to go." We start the next segment also with Danielle, who is quite happy that Jason won HoH. Roddy also feels pretty good, as he thinks Jason has other fish to fry. Um… like who? Jason, however, says that the only person who should feel 100% safe is Danielle. Speaking of her, she comes to visit him and talks to him about who might go against their team. Jason says she has been extremely diligent in protecting him, so he has to do the same. If he has to do some dirty work, that's okay. Next up are a number of shots of Jason stuttering and stammering. He says when he gets nervous, he stutters a bit, plays with his hands, runs his fingers through his hair, etc. It's a dead giveaway. But he figures as long as the others don't know exactly what he's fidgeting about, he's okay. We move on now to what might as well be a rerun - drunken Amy. Amy says she's heard there is nothing more unattractive than a drunk woman. To this she says, "too bad." Gerry says her drunken selfishness still rears its head as she tries to beg his beer off of him. Danielle notes that Amy likes wine and beer and anything else with alcohol. As Gerry says to Danielle, the old Amy came back. Besides begging Gerry, we see Amy begging around for other beer, including "jokingly" offering to buy Marcellas' beer. Marcellas wonders privately if she learned anything from the first time she was here. He is trying to stop her from looking back because she's coming off like a little lush. He wonders if maybe it's not such a good thing for him that she came back again. Eventually, he takes her aside to talk about it (apparently not for the first time) and says she has to avoid the appearance of impropriety. She just doesn't get it and blames the others for not understanding that she's joking. Yeah, joking. That's it. I think it's more likely that the anonymous writer had it correct in this article about Amy's drinking. But Amy isn't the only annoying one in the house. Gerry is once again (or still) annoying Marcellas. At one point, he sits on Marcellas' pillow while picking his feet. Ick. OK, even though I might not be as easily-annoyed as Marcellas, I still wouldn't like that one. But that's not all. Marcellas seems to think that Gerry is, well, interested in him. He says Gerry stares at him constantly and even looks at him in the shower. Marcellas says he's accustomed to being stared at and knows when somebody is appraising him. For his part, Gerry says he is comfortable being around Marcellas because he's comfortable with his own sexuality. But he wonders if maybe Marcellas is a little uncomfortable having an overtly straight man as a friend. Frankly, I think they're both nuts. Speaking of nuts, it's time for the food competition (yeah, I know, lame segue). The backyard has been fitted with seven stations. At each of them, one player stands and is in charge of getting oversized donuts from place to place. Each donut has to make it through all the stations without falling. If they get 16 donuts from beginning to end, they get all their food for the week. If not, their food is cut. Plus there is one mystery donut that gives them a special surprise. 1 2 Next-->View Printable version of this article |
